Stating that multiple complaints were being received regarding the wrong parking of vehicles on roads from Karanagar to SMHS hospital, Srinagar traffic police on Thursday held a drive against the ‘violators’ and seized many vehicles.

Senior Superintendent of Police for City traffic, Muzaffar Ahmad Shah as per the news agency—Kashmir News Observer (KNO) told reporters that the drive was aimed to ensure the clearance of the corridor leading to the valley’s main hospitals.

“The footfall volume on the road stretch is high as that leads to the valley’s main hospitals, and wrongly parking of vehicles on roads causes a larger discomfort to others during their visit to the hospital”, he said.

Another senior police officer who was a part of the drive said that the ambulance and movement of patients on the road stretch from Karanagar to SMHS hospital was getting hampered due to the wrong parking of vehicles on the roads.

“It was a joint drive by the district and traffic police and in today’s drive around 20 vehicles were seized which were wrongly parked on roads and that was causing the problem in movement of ambulances”, the officer said.

Urging people to cooperate and to park their vehicles sensibly, SSP City traffic said that people should not resort to parking of their vehicles haphazardly and should think that others have to pass through the road as well.

“The drive is part of an ongoing enforcement series, and today’s drive is also a part of that. I appeal to the people to park their vehicles sensibly and they should use the parking slots and if that is not available they should park their vehicles in such a way which won’t disturb the movement of other vehicles or give discomfort to anyone”, he added.
